B shares Chinese language Chinese B , officially Domestically Listed Foreign Investment Shares on the Shanghai Stock Exchange Shanghai and Shenzhen Stock Exchange Shenzhen stock exchange s refers to those that are traded in foreign currency foreign currencies . Shares that are traded on the two mainland Chinese stock exchanges in Renminbi , the currency in mainland China , are called A share mainland China A shares . History B shares were limited to foreign investment until date 2001 02 19 , when the China Securities Regulatory Commission began permitting the exchange of B shares via the secondary market to domestic citizens. ref name LLX 1 cite web url http www.lehmanlaw.com resource centre faqs securities what are b shares.html title What are B shares ? accessdate 2011 03 28 publisher Lehman, Lee & Xu archivedate 2011 03 28 archiveurl http www.webcitation.org 5xWv8uVXa ref Currency The face values of B shares are set in Renminbi. In Shanghai B shares are traded in US dollar , whereas in Shenzhen they are traded in Hong Kong dollar . Physical characteristics The mainland serow possesses guard hairs on its coat that are bristly or coarse and cover the layer of fur closest to its skin to varying degrees. The animal has a mane that runs from the horns to the middle of the dorsal aspect of the animal between the scapulae covering the skin. The horns are only characteristic of the males and are light colored, approximately six inches in length, and curve slightly towards the animal s back. Mainland India are the territories of India located on the Asia n continental mainland. This includes the twenty eight states of India and five out of the seven union territories of India . The union territories of Andaman and Nicobar Islands and Lakshadweep are outside mainland India. Additionally, the Antarctic base of Maitri is also outside mainland India. Because more than 95 of India s land and population is on the mainland itself, politically and historically, the term has little significance. It is mostly used only by amateur radio operators as the territories outside mainland India have a different callsign block. Infobox airline airline image Mainland Air hangar Dunedin International Airport.jpg image size 250 alt Mainland Air hangar at Dunedin International Airport in 2009 IATA ICAO callsign founded commenced ceased aoc bases hubs Dunedin International Airport , Dunedin , New Zealand secondary hubs focus cities frequent flyer lounge alliance subsidiaries fleet size 14 destinations company slogan parent Southair Aviation headquarters key people revenue operating income net income assets equity website http www.mainlandair.com Mainland Air 2010 is a general aviation , flight training and charter airline operating out of Dunedin International Airport in New Zealand . Mainland Air has recently been taken over by Southair Aviation at Taieri Airfield. Services Mainland provides charter flights within New Zealand. It s scenic flights visit popular destinations such as Milford Sound , Mount Aspiring Tititea , Aoraki Mount Cook , Fiordland , Omarama , Stewart Island Rakiura and the Queenstown, New Zealand Queenstown area. As well as doing air ambulance transfer flights, Mainland Air takes doctors from Dunedin, New Zealand Dunedin to Invercargill, New Zealand Invercargill and Alexandra, New Zealand Alexandra three times a week. Mainland Aviation College is a Civil Aviation Authority of New Zealand approved flying school for full and part time students. as of 2009 , Mainland Air had 50 students, around 30 international and 20 local. Mainland Finland lang fi Manner Suomi , lang sv Fasta Finland is a term used for instance in statistics to exclude the Autonomous entity autonomous land Islands under Finland Finnish sovereignty . Mainland Finland is not to be confused with Finland Proper , which is the Historical provinces of Finland province adjacent to land. In legal contexts, the relation between the mainland and land Islands is depicted with word pair valtakunta riket maakunta landskapet , which translate into English as the Realm the Province , but are translated by the Finnish Ministry of Justice as the State land . ref http www.finlex.fi fi laki kaannokset 1991 en19911144.pdf Act on the Autonomy of land 1144 1991 and http www.finlex.fi fi laki ajantasa 1991 19911144 the Finnish original . E.g. 27 shows the difference. ref In a Geography geographical sense it could, of course, also be used to exclude the other islands off Finland s coast. The term is significant in the context of legal differences between land and mainland Finland, and also in the context of differences of culture, language, history, and self perceived nationhood between the landers and the Swedish speaking Finns in mainland Finland. However, since the size of land is well below one percent of that of mainland Finland and since the size of its population is below ten percent of that of the Swedish speaking Finns in mainland Finland, there are many instances when this distinction is ignored. nihongo Mainland Japan naichi lit. inner lands is a term to distinguish the area of Japan from its outlying territories. It was an official term in the pre war period, distinguishing Japan and the colonies in East Asia . After the end of World War II , the term became uncommon, but still is used as an unofficial term to distinguish the area of Japan from Okinawa Prefecture Okinawa or Hokkaid . The literal Japanese meaning might best be translated as inner Japan or inner lands. The term mainland is an inaccurate translation because mainland is usually the continental part of a region, as opposed to the islands. It is also somewhat confusing as Mainland Japan is defined to consist of several major islands Hokkaid , Honsh , Ky sh , Shikoku and many minor ones. The term mainland Japan is also sometimes used to translate Honsh , the largest island, though naichi not. Historical usage In the Empire of Japan Japanese Empire of the pre war period, naichi referred to the mainland of the empire.
